Dear Sir / Madam:
We kindly request you to submit your quotation for the supply and delivery of one universal wheel tractor, as detailed in Annex 1 of this RFQ. When preparing your quotation, please be guided by the forms attached hereto as Annex 1, 2, 3.
Quotations may be submitted on or before February 15, 2018, 17:00 hours local (Minsk) time and via
mail to the address below:
United Nations Development Programme
220050, Republic of Belarus, Minsk, Kirov str., 17, 6th floor
Receptionist
(please indicate on the envelope RFQ reference and subject: UNDP/Wetlands/024/2019 Tractor)
or e-mail to the address below:
(please indicate in the e-mail subject line RFQ reference number and subject: UNDP_Wetlands_024_2019 Tractor)
Quotations submitted by email must be limited to a maximum of 7MB, virus-free and no more than 5 email transmissions (please put number for each transmission in the subject line, RFQ reference number and subject). They must be free from any form of virus or corrupted contents, or the quotations shall be rejected. In response to your delivered e-mail you shall receive an auto-reply message. In case you did not receive an auto-reply please check the attachment size as well as the correct spelling of the e-mail address.
It shall remain your responsibility to ensure that your quotation will reach the address above on or before the deadline. Quotations that are received by UNDP after the deadline indicated above, for whatever reason, shall not be considered for evaluation. If you are submitting your quotation by email, kindly ensure that they are signed and in the .pdf format, and free from any virus or corrupted files.
